reemn. [Heb.].
     The Hebrew name of a horned wild animal, probably the Urus.  [1913 Webster]
    " In King James's Version it is called unicorn; in the Revised Version,wild ox. Job xxxix. 9."  [1913 Webster]
reemv. t. [Cf. Ream to make a hole in.].
     To open (the seams of a vessel's planking) for the purpose of calking them.  [1913 Webster]
Reeming iron (Naut.), an iron chisel for reeming the seams of planks in calking ships.
